Annotation: While litigation will continue to have a role in resolving disputes, developments should be made to accommodate technological improvements. Various parties have carried out different projects providing dispute resolution services for electronic commerce, which provide the basis for formulating a new mechanism for electronic commerce in general. Ultimately, the mechanism should fulfill the goals of resolving disputes in electronic commerce in a time and cost efficient manner.

The rapid development of electronic commerce has given rise to a new generation of commercial practices and the need to address the issue of resolving disputes arising out of such practices; only recently has attention been paid to this area. The issue of dispute resolution is extremely important because the dispute mechanism used will largely influence the attitudes of merchants and consumers at large, which will in turn determine the fate of electronic commerce. This issue has been discussed at various forums, however, no book has yet been published on the above topic. The present book provides a comprehensive analysis of the law and practice relevant to dispute resolution in electronic commerce.
